clang 19.0.0git
clang::tooling::JSONCompilationDatabase Member List

This is the complete list of members for clang::tooling::JSONCompilationDatabase, including all inherited members.

autoDetectFromDirectory(StringRef SourceDir, std::string &ErrorMessage)clang::tooling::CompilationDatabasestatic
autoDetectFromSource(StringRef SourceFile, std::string &ErrorMessage)clang::tooling::CompilationDatabasestatic
getAllCompileCommands() const overrideclang::tooling::JSONCompilationDatabasevirtual
getAllFiles() const overrideclang::tooling::JSONCompilationDatabasevirtual
getCompileCommands(StringRef FilePath) const overrideclang::tooling::JSONCompilationDatabasevirtual
loadFromBuffer(StringRef DatabaseString, std::string &ErrorMessage, JSONCommandLineSyntax Syntax)clang::tooling::JSONCompilationDatabasestatic
loadFromDirectory(StringRef BuildDirectory, std::string &ErrorMessage)clang::tooling::CompilationDatabasestatic
loadFromFile(StringRef FilePath, std::string &ErrorMessage, JSONCommandLineSyntax Syntax)clang::tooling::JSONCompilationDatabasestatic
~CompilationDatabase()clang::tooling::CompilationDatabasevirtual